What is a Private Mental Health Assessment?
A private mental health assessment is an extensive examination performed by a certified mental health specialist in a private setting. This assessment normally involves an in-depth interview, standardized surveys, and often psychological tests to examine a person's mental health status. The goal is to accurately assess mental health conditions such as stress and anxiety, anxiety, PTSD, bipolar condition, and other psychological conditions.

The Assessment Process
The private mental health assessment process typically follows several essential steps:
Initial Consultation: The specific contacts a mental health professional to set up an assessment. During this preliminary consultation, they can discuss their concerns and signs.
Intake Forms: Before the assessment, the person may be asked for to fill out consumption forms detailing their case history, family history, and current concerns.
Medical Interview: During the assessment, the mental health expert conducts a comprehensive clinical interview. This interview often explores the following areas:
- Personal History
- Household History of Mental Health Issues
- Present Symptoms
- Coping Mechanisms
- Daily Functioning and Lifestyle
Standardized Assessments: Various standardized questionnaires or mental tests may be administered to examine particular symptoms or conditions. These tools may include inventories for anxiety, stress and anxiety, or other conditions.
Feedback Session: After completing the assessment, the mental health professional goes over the results with the person, explaining findings and possible diagnoses.
Treatment Recommendations: Based on the assessment results, tailored treatment alternatives may be proposed, which might consist of therapy, medication, way of life modifications, or referrals to professionals.
Follow-Up: A follow-up appointment might be set up to examine the treatment development and make adjustments if required.
Table: Typical Assessment Tools Used in Private Mental Health Assessments
| Tool Name | Description |
|---|---|
| Beck Depression Inventory | Measures the presence and severity of depressive signs. |
| Generalized Anxiety Disorder 7 (GAD-7) | Screens for basic anxiety symptoms and their severity. |
| Patient Health Questionnaire-9 (PHQ-9) | Assesses the seriousness of anxiety. |
| Millon Clinical Multiaxial Inventory | Assesses personality traits and psychopathology. |
| Mini Mental State Examination | A brief test of cognitive function, typically utilized to evaluate dementia. |
Often Asked Questions (FAQ)
1. Who should consider a private mental health assessment?
People experiencing relentless psychological distress, considerable lifestyle modifications, or those who feel their mental health is degrading must consider a private assessment. It's likewise appropriate for those who want a thorough examination without awaiting civil services.
2. How much does a private mental health assessment cost?
Expenses can differ widely depending on the area, expert qualifications, and the assessment's intricacy. Usually, assessments can range from ₤ 200 to ₤ 600.
3. Will my insurance cover a private mental health assessment?
Insurance protection differs by service provider and plan. It's essential to examine with your insurer concerning protection for mental health services, including evaluations.
4. For how long does a private mental health assessment take?
The length of an assessment can vary however normally lasts in between 1.5 to 3 hours, consisting of the clinical interview and tests.
5. What should I expect after the assessment?
Post-assessment, you will get feedback on your results and potential diagnoses. You'll likewise discuss tailored treatment alternatives to resolve your particular mental health needs.
6. Can I bring someone with me to the assessment?
Yes, people are often motivated to bring a trusted family member or buddy for assistance, especially if they feel anxious about the procedure.
